Sean Reifel, a contestant on 'Love Island USA' Season 8 and a former officer with the Bethlehem Police Department, has drawn criticism from local officials after resigning from his police post to pursue reality television. Bethlehem Mayor J. William Reynolds expressed disappointment, highlighting that the city invested thousands of taxpayer dollars in Reifel's training. The resignation exacerbates existing staffing shortages within the department, which currently has 16 vacancies. Police Chief Michelle Kott acknowledged the department's recruitment challenges but also expressed understanding for Reifel's personal and professional goals, wishing him success. However, Mayor Reynolds directly contrasted Reifel's choice to prioritize reality television over police work, stating he never expected to see such a decision made in America. The mayor's remarks have sparked debate among 'Love Island' fans, with some defending Reifel's right to pursue new opportunities and others accusing the mayor of using the contestant as a scapegoat.
